Edmond's weather has a flair for the dramatic: the thermometer has swung from a brutal -13° in February 2021 to a scorching 112° in July 2018, a 125-degree spread. A single June day in 2010 dumped 7.1 inches of rain, and — perhaps most surprisingly — April once delivered 9 inches of snow back in 2019.
Edmond runs hot for a long stretch, with highs climbing from the mid-60s in March all the way to a peak average of 96° in late July before easing off through fall. If you're visiting for comfortable weather, April, May, and October hit that sweet spot in the 70s. June is your wettest bet, averaging over an inch of rain in a single week.
